China Zhejiang Wenzhou telecommunications
Websites on 43.241.16.230
- Domain names that have been bound:
- 2024-11-08-----2024-11-09ybxls.ybbio.cn
- 2024-01-22-----2024-01-24admins.tiaotiaoyu.top
- 2022-01-23-----2023-05-28rencaiji.cn
- 2021-01-28-----2021-05-06game.nantonggame.cn
- website server lookup history
- litedev.ys7.com
- sxrunen.com
- www.3c114.com
- www.pigai.org
- 1d994b.5rvvcz.top
- buumal.com
- www.asfck.com
- whore.net
- kaob2.com
- www.8xzei.com
- gm1.com
- httpswww.56maoav.com
- 15096zy.com
- ss137.com
- swjxg.com
- market.monadaapp.com
- www.conceptmachine.com
- bjspcheng.com
- www.8578013.com
- p1.zxc009.xyz
- hosting ip address lookup history
- 152.32.149.81
- 119.253.130.53
- 119.23.145.76
- 119.23.131.75
- 8.131.69.188
- 211.153.22.232
- 38.249.167.32
- 172.67.85.147
- 47.123.2.124
- 173.232.60.72
- 172.121.94.13
- 160.124.236.109
- 59.110.34.69
- 34.80.66.201
- 111.32.146.223
- 47.111.227.171
- 45.115.42.164
- 198.16.51.169
- 160.121.86.97
- 115.126.105.88
